Enjoy fresh woodland air and a warm drink at Alice Holt Forest. We have plenty of different trails and exciting play areas for you to discover!

If peace and quiet in the trees is what you're after then try our Walking and Wellbeing trails, set within the 247 hectares of our stunning forest. Our 2km Easy Access Trail is suitable for most wheelchairs and pushchairs. The trail has an optional shortcut with benches along the whole route, allowing visitors to learn and connect with nature at their own pace.

Near our friendly visitor centre we have an inclusive play area designed for every child to enjoy. Our wheelchair accessible roundabout and basket swing allow children of all abilities to have fun, and create memories in nature.

The Alice Holt inclusive cycling fleet has a wide range of bikes to make cycling accessible to everyone. The volunteers will help choose the right bike for you, and show you how to ride and where to go in the forest. Sessions are held every Thursday morning from 9.30am to 12.30pm and are open and on a first come first served basis. You can spend as much time as you like on the bikes between the advertised times and tickets are £3, with carers riding for free!

Our Changing Places facilities allow you to enjoy our woodland without worry. The large, clean, and safe facilities are suitable for children and adults, designed with users dependent on carers in mind. They are complete with a wall mounted and height adjustable bench, ceiling and hoop hoist, peninsular toilet, adjustable height washbasin, and privacy screen.

By Car

Take the A325 from Farnham to Bucks Horn Oak and follow signs to Alice Holt. 

 

Public Transport Directions

We welcome car-free visitors and offer free admission to those arriving by public transport or bike – plan your journey at Good Journey.

Take the number 18 bus (between Aldershot and Haslemere) and get off at the stop after the petrol station in Bucks Horn Oak.
